
Small daily rituals that reconnect you to yourself.
We often think “wellness” has to mean early morning yoga, smoothie bowls, perfectly styled rituals, or expensive routines. But real wellness? It’s messy. It’s personal. And it starts with small, doable steps — not a total lifestyle overhaul.
Here’s how I (re)start when I’ve fallen out of rhythm — no pressure, no guilt:
🌿 1. Choose One Thing
Not ten. Not a checklist. One simple practice that feels good to you right now:
- A few deep breaths before you get out of bed
- Diffusing a favourite essential oil while you work
- Putting your feet on the grass for 2 minutes
Start where you are, not where you think you “should” be.
🕯 2. Make It Tiny but Sacred
It doesn’t have to be a 30-minute ritual to count. Light a candle. Rub oil into your hands. Whisper your intention for the day. The magic isn’t in how long it takes — it’s in the attention you give it.
📿 3. Anchor it to Something You Already Do
This makes it almost automatic. For example:
- Inhale an oil when you boil the kettle
- Stretch for 2 minutes after brushing your teeth
- Pull a card or journal one line while your tea steeps
You’re already doing these things. This just adds intention.
✨ 4. Let It Evolve
Some days your “ritual” might be drinking water and not snapping at someone. That’s still wellness. Give yourself permission to change your practice based on what you need — not what Instagram says it should be.
